The Llandudno




Located in Llandudno, The Llandudno Hotel offers beachfront accommodation 250 m from Llandudno North Shore Beach and provides various facilities, such as a shared lounge, a garden and a terrace. With free WiFi, this 3-star hotel offers room service and a concierge service. The hotel features family rooms. At the hotel, each room has a wardrobe, a flat-screen TV, a private bathroom, bed linen and towels. The Llandudno Hotel features certain rooms with sea views, and rooms are equipped with a kettle. A continental breakfast is available daily at the accommodation. Llandudno Pier is 400 m from The Llandudno Hotel, while Leisure Parks is 200 m away. The nearest airport is Anglesey Airport, 47 km from the hotel.

What to see in Llandudno

Londudno is a town located in Conwy County, Wales, located on the Breuddyn Peninsula, which protrudes towards the Ireland Sea. In the 2011 British census, the community (which includes Gogarth, Penrhyn Bay, Craigside, Glanwydden, Penrhynside and Bryn Pydew) had a population of 20,701 inhabitants.

The name of the town is a derivation of its patron saint, San Tudno.

Londudno is the main spa of Wales, and as early as in 1861 it was called "the queen of the Welsh spas" (a phrase also used for Tenby and Aberystwyth). Historically, part of Caernarfonshire, Llandudno was part of the Aberconwy district in Gwynedd.
